I live in the US and am a US citizen living in TN. Recently I've been reading about creating a LLC for the purpose of personal investing. They seem to be popular with people that own property but I'm more interested in their use in other forms of investing. I read that several wealthy people including Bill Gates use an LLC for investing.
So assuming a sole owner LLC, using their own money for investments, and investing in the expected mix of stocks, bonds, and other investment vehicles. Also assume this isn't to skirt the law or invest in anything shady.
Given this scenario, what are the advantages or disadvantages, if any, of using such an LLC for investing instead of doing it as an individual?
